The Role:

The HR Reward Team leads on the development of all reward schemes and associated remuneration policies across the University. The team is currently made up of the Head of Reward and four Reward Advisers, and we are looking to appoint a Reward Administrator to support the team.

As the Reward Administrator you will be a critical point of initial contact for various general reward and benefit enquiries from within and outside the HR Division. You will support the team with various elements of the schemes they manage, including, but not limited to, assisting with scheme launches and communicating outcomes upon completion of the processes.

Benefits of working at Cambridge include:

  • Competitive rates of pay with automatic service related pay progression and annual cost of living increases;
  • Generous annual leave allowance of 36 days paid leave (including bank holidays)
  • Flexible and hybrid working opportunities;
  • Generous maternity, adoption and shared parental leave entitlement and other family friendly schemes (e.g. workplace nurseries and salary exchange schemes for childcare);
  • An auto-enrolment pension scheme, with a generous employer contribution;
  • Travel benefits and retail discounts at over 2,000 local and national stores;
  • Schemes to support with relocation / the provision of accommodation

The University of Cambridge is committed to supporting our staff to thrive both professionally and personally. We aim to support a good work/life balance, whilst retaining the positive aspects of our unique in-person environment and culture.

Elements of this role are suitable for hybrid working, where staff can split their time between in-person collaboration and remote working. The frequency of the remote elements of the role can be discussed with the recruiting manager.
